Explosion at private school in Kabul leaves 52 wounded

Sources say at least 52 people were wounded after an explosion at the Sham-e Hidayat private school in Kabul.
The incident took place at about 4:55 p.m. on Monday in the Mahdia township, which is part of Kabul’s 18th security district.
According to the sources, the explosion was caused by a hand grenade, which was in the possession of one of the students.
The Sham-e Hidayat school is located in western Kabul, an area that has repeatedly witnessed security incidents in recent years.
